Uniaxial Tester Market Overview

Uniaxial Tester Market (USD Million)

Uniaxial Tester Market was valued at USD 112.26 million in the year 2024.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 147.72 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.0%.

The Uniaxial Testers Market is witnessing rapid growth as industries focus on high-precision material testing and quality assurance. These systems play a vital role in measuring tensile and compressive strength, helping ensure reliability and performance across multiple applications. Currently, more than 45% of manufacturing and R&D facilities utilize uniaxial testers, reflecting their importance in advancing material validation.

Rising Importance of Material Strength Analysis
The increasing emphasis on mechanical property evaluation has accelerated the use of these testers. Over 40% of industries depend on uniaxial testing equipment to enhance safety and durability while ensuring compliance with strict quality standards. By delivering precise stress-strain data, these devices are becoming essential for industries where performance and structural integrity are critical.

Technological Innovations Supporting Market Growth
Continuous innovations, including automation, advanced sensors, and digital interfaces, are driving wider adoption. Close to 50% of newly installed testers feature software integration that enables real-time data processing and higher repeatability. These advancements are reshaping testing procedures, reducing manual intervention, and offering industries more reliable and efficient testing outcomes.

Expanding Role in Research and Development
The rising demand for innovative materials and product development has positioned uniaxial testers as indispensable tools in R&D. Nearly 55% of laboratories incorporate them to explore advanced composites, metals, and polymers. Their flexibility across multiple material categories strengthens their role in accelerating technological discoveries and product optimization.

Positive Market Outlook
The future of the Uniaxial Testers Market looks promising, supported by the wave of industrial automation and increased research investments. About 60% of organizations are expected to boost their spending on advanced testing solutions. Continuous R&D efforts and integration of cutting-edge technologies will further enhance their precision and reliability, making them integral to the evolving industrial ecosystem.
